      If one of the boards is working visual compare the two to make sure you are not missing a component. Check to make sure you did not miss a solder joint to a component. On mine all the transistors have the flat side down. Do you mean you have a total of six diodes not working on one board? Sometimes you can have what they call a cold solder joint that you did not heat enough and will be dull in appearance and not make a good electrical contact to the solder pad on the board. I know the leds are very small but maybe you installed one backwards. Check closely with a magnifying glass if you have one. Everyone can make a mistake in electronics so just take you time and you'll figure it out. Troubleshooting is part of the process when doing a project like this. I think I caught myself making a mistake too. Good luck. Hope this helps. If you have a meter you can check voltages on the two boards to see what is different to stir you in the right direction to find the problem.
